Karelia stretches from the White Sea coast to the Gulf of Finland. It contains the two largest lakes in Europe, Lake Ladoga and Lake Onega. The Karelian Isthmus is located between the Gulf of Finland and Lake Ladoga. The highest point of Karelia, the 576 metres (1,890 ft) high Nuorunen, is located on the Russian side of the Maanselka hill ...
In 1991 the company adopted its current name, the Karelia Tobacco Company Inc. In 1994 Karelia established an office in Sofia, Bulgaria. Karelia's wholly owned subsidiary Meridian Duty Free Specialists, a shipchandling company was acquired in 1995 and Karelia Belgium was established. Karelia Investment was established in 1997.

Karelia was the only Soviet republic that was "demoted" from an SSR to an ASSR within the Russian SFR. Unlike autonomous republics, soviets republics had the constitutional right to secede . The possible fear of secession, as well as the Russian ethnic majority in Karelia may have resulted in its "demotion."
The first pizzeria in the U.S., Lombardi's, [4] opened in New York City's Little Italy in 1905, [5] producing a Neapolitan-style pizza. The word "pizza" was borrowed into English in the 1930s; before it became well known, pizza was generally called "tomato pie" by English speakers.
